We'll start at Shrewsbury Services, A5 west to Knockin. This means to the end of the Nesscliffe bypass (about 10 miles from Shrewsbury, I guess) and turn left. Then just go straight on into the Tanat Valley, up a damn steep hill up the Berwyns (this might be the road you're thinking of, Coggie - there's a sheer drop if you misjudge things), over the top, and down the other side through a fantastic series of bends - there are two very sharp hairpins, be careful). The road comes out on the south side of Bala, so we turn right to go into the town - at the crossroads we will turn left and park up along the main street (plenty of room) and have a coffee at the Ty Coffy. 'Ty' does NOT mean 'tea'!!! It's the Welsh equivalent of the Cornish 'Chy' or the French 'chez' - no English translation, LP will correct me if I'm wrong on this.

We'll meet Skeetly and anyone else wanting to join at Bala here.

Then out the town, turn left onto Coghead Road A4212, NB North Wales Police are well aware that this is a fantastic bike road so we will doubtless share it with a few police bikes and cars, some unmarked. If you get nicked you have only yourself to blame and no we won't stop for you.

Turn right at Trawsfynydd and follow this glorious twisty A487 (I think)road into Porthmadog. NB this is the only road into the town - it goes across a narrow causeway, usually a long traffic jam. So we may need to filter. A number of board members have had filtering accidents recently so please please PLEASE be sensible, there are no prizes for getting knocked off. You must decide for yourself if it's safe to filter, don't simply follow everyone else 'just because'.

Through the town and on to Pwllheli. Fess up - I've not been to Pwllheli before!!!! Haven't had time to do a recce there so if someone else knows the place then that's great.

Back the same way through Porthmadog, and then we will take the toll bridge at Penrhyndeudraeth towards Harlech (it cuts off a long ride round) - 40p I think toll - and then we'll go down through Harlech (nice twisty road - narrow in places) and on to Barmouth for a stop. Suggest we park up outside the small funfair/amusement place on the sea front, there's a small cafe next to it.

Back from Barmouth to Dolgellau (beware hand held speed detectors in the 30 limits on this road), we'll hang a left onto the A494 back to Bala and then back over the tops to S'bury. Some might want to head off back from Bala up towards Corwen, and the A483 for Chester and all stops north.

That's about it. We'll do the normal marker system, although to be fair it's difficult to get lost and anyway I'll tell you where we're headed.
